Chapter 6 - Section 6.5 - Work - Exercises - Page 381: 28

Answer

$110.60$ ft-lb

Work Step by Step

$W=\dfrac{1}{2}mv^2$ Here, we have $m=6.5~oz\implies m=\dfrac{6.5~oz}{(16~oz/lb)(32~m/s^2)} =\dfrac{6.5}{512}~slugs$ and $v=132~ft/s$ Plug in the values. $W=(\dfrac{1}{2})(\dfrac{6.5}{512})(132)^2\approx 110.60$ ft-lb
